Pahiyas 2011

Pahiyas Festival is held in Lucban, Quezon every May 15 in honor of it's Patron Saint San Isidro Labrador. San Isidro Labrador is believed to be the patron saint of farmers. Each year, the farmers hold a thanksgiving procession in honor of San Isidro Labrador, for the bountiful harvest. Such a tradition was introduced by the Spaniards way back the 1600s. A similar tradition is also celebrated in Mexico.

The center of attraction in this festival are the very colorful "kiping". "Kiping" is made from rice flour and shaped into leaves and the houses along the procession route are decorated with it. I got to taste the roasted version, wherein sugar was sprinkled to the "kiping" and then was roasted over charcoal. Others say that it has a deep fried version as well. Another side attraction is the famous "pancit hab-hab". It's a noodle dish wherein tradition requires you to eat it without using any utensils. And lastly, the very spicy but tasty Lucban longganisa. Lucban's very own sausage.
